Kensho Overview

Kensho: The Data Whisperers

Think of Kensho as the Sherlock Holmes of data, a 100-person strong team of machine learning and natural language processing detectives, solving the mysteries of messy data for some of the biggest businesses and institutions. Owned by SP Global yet fiercely independent, Kensho is all about turning data chaos into illuminating insights.

Kensho's Compensation Philosophy

Kensho isn't shy about rewarding its people. They offer an attractive base salary, an annual incentive bonus, and equity plans. But they're also clear that it's not typical for an individual to be hired at or near the top of the range for their role. Compensation decisions are made based on the facts and circumstances of each case.

The Kensho Perks

Kensho doesn't stop at competitive salaries. They offer top-of-market benefits, including 100% company paid premiums for medical, dental, and vision insurance, unlimited paid time off, generous parental leave, and a 401(k) plan with 6% employer matching. They also offer up to $20,000 tuition assistance toward degree programs, plus up to $4,000/year for ongoing professional education. And let's not forget the plentiful snacks, drinks, and regularly catered lunches. Dog lovers will be thrilled to know that they have a dog-friendly office.

The Kensho Story

Founded in 2013, Kensho was acquired by SP Global in 2018. But Kensho continues to operate as a startup, maintaining a distinct, independent brand and promoting a breakthrough, innovative culture. They're headquartered in Cambridge, MA, with offices in New York City, and Washington D.C. As an equal opportunity employer, they welcome future Kenshins with all experiences and perspectives.
